Number Six Benda-Nkwanta road under rehabilitation

Nkwanta (W/R), Aug 26, GNA - The seven-kilometre Nkwanta-Number Six Benda road in the Wassa Amenfi West district is being rehabilitated at the cost of 817 million cedis. The project, which involves spot improvement and provision of some bridges and culverts, is being executed under the Community Based Rural Development Project (CBRDP).

Mr Alberto Terkyi, the District Chief Executive, said a permanent bridge to span River Bomsotro would be constructed next year. Mr Kingsley Poku, the Manager of the company that had been awarded the contract, said the project would be completed within six months. Opaning Kwaku Duah, a spokesman for the community, said the people would cooperate with workers of the company and provide them with accommodation to ensure that the project, which is dear to their heart, was completed on schedule.
